>I wonder if there are more recent works 'defending' the Lexical Integrity 
>Hypothesis than the Bresnan & Mchombo piece in NLLT 95?

dh: Isn't the LIH the same as the principle of morphology-free syntax
(sister of phonology-free syntax) that Zwicky and Pullum have been
advocating for many years? E.g. Zwicky 1992, Some choices in the theory of
morphology. In R. Levine (ed.) Formal Grammar: Theory and implementation,
OUP, 327-71, especially 354. Indeed, isn't it inherent in any monostratal
analysis which generates surface structures directly?
